Purpose
The purpose of this study is to compare the safety and effectiveness of 2 anti-HIV drug combinations in HIV-infected patients. Both combinations will include nevirapine (NVP), 2 nucleoside reverse transcriptase inhibitors (NRTIs), and at least 1 protease inhibitor (PI). One combination will include a new protease inhibitor, ABT-378, combined in a capsule with ritonavir (RTV).
